Munetaka Murakami Set to Join MLB: Yankees, Mets, Mariners Among Potential Suitors

Japanese baseball superstar Munetaka Murakami is set to be posted by the Yakult Swallows, making him available to all 30 MLB teams this winter. Several teams are expected to compete for the slugger's services.

Key Insights

  • Munetaka Murakami, a 25-year-old corner infielder, is expected to be posted this offseason, allowing MLB teams to negotiate with him.
  • Murakami has a history of impressive power, including a 56-home run season in 2022. However, he also has a high strikeout rate.
  • Several teams, including the Yankees, Mets, Phillies, and Mariners, are reportedly interested in signing Murakami.
  • Murakami's contract is projected to be significant, potentially around $100 million over five years, similar to deals signed by other Japanese and Korean players.

In-Depth Analysis

Munetaka Murakami's impending arrival in MLB has generated significant buzz, with several teams positioning themselves to compete for his signature. Murakami, known for his powerful bat, has the potential to make an immediate impact on any team's lineup.

**Scouting Report:** Murakami primarily plays third base but has also seen time at first base and left field. Scouts consider him a middling fielder, with a likely eventual transition to first base. His value is heavily tied to his offensive production. In his NPB career, he has hit .270/.394/.557.

**Potential Suitors:** - **New York Yankees:** With questions at first base and a need for offensive firepower, the Yankees could be a strong contender for Murakami. - **New York Mets:** Similar to the Yankees, the Mets have openings at both first and third base, making them a potential landing spot for the Japanese slugger. - **Seattle Mariners:** The Mariners may need to replace Eugenio Suarez's production at third base, making Murakami an attractive option.

**Contract Projections:** Given his age and potential, Murakami is expected to command a substantial contract. Recent deals for comparable players suggest a deal around $100 million over five years. The team that signs him will also owe a posting fee to the Yakult Swallows.
